The City of Hialeah is a full service city and from a population of 1,500 in 1925,
Hialeah has grown at a rate faster than most of the ten largest cities in the State of
Florida since the 1960's and holds the rank of Florida's fifth-largest city, with more
than 236,000 residents. The city is also one of the largest employers in Dade
County. Predominantly Hispanic, Hialeah residents have assimilated their cultural
heritage and traditions into a hard-working, diverse community proud of its ethnicity,
as well as its family oriented neighborhoods. The residents and governmental
departments empowered with serving the people are committed to preserving a
quality community atmosphere for working and raising families.
Hialeah is a city located in Miami-Dade County in southeast Florida. Hialeah is twenty
minutes northwest of Miami, twenty five minutes northwest of Miami Beach, and
twenty five minutes north of Coral Gables. Hialeah is the fifth largest city in Florida
and occupies 20 square miles. It is part of both the Miami metropolitan area as well
as the Greater South Florida metropolitan area, which has a population of 5 million
people according to the US Census Bureau. Hialeah is an Indian name that means"High Prairie". Hialeah provides access to the following major thoroughfares: I-95,
I-75, the Palmetto and Sawgrass Expressways, and the Florida Turnpike. Hialeah
residents also have access to both Opa-Locka and Miami International Airports, and
the Port of Miami. There are Amtrak, Tri-Rail and Metro-Rail stations located within
the city as well.
Hialeah is proud of its local government. The Fire Department is nationally ranked as
Class I. There are fewer than twenty five such departments in the entire country. This
entitles businesses to a rate reduction in their insurance and gives the residents
confidence in the ability to protect and to serve. The Police Department is made up
of men and women dedicated to not only protecting the community but also
educating its youth through the nationally acclaimed DARE program and the Early
Intervention Program. The more than 100 acre network of parks and recreational
facilities has made Hialeah a leader in the sun and fun of South Florida. The
pro-active strong mayor form of government combined with the legislative action of a
seven member city council, assures the community of an efficient response to its
needs.
